> Two more important things:
> 1) The elevation input map is accutally already a thinned river raster.
The raster
> values represent a pseude elevation which was generated with r.cost
from the source.
> Thus the value (elevation) is increasing upstream. r.watershed is just
used for getting
> the flowdirection and segmenting the river raster. (if needed I can
provide the elevation-rcost
> raster)
r.watershed expects a surface as input. Using a thinned river raster as
input should give weird results: all non-NULL cells face at least one NULL
cell treated as unknown elevation, thus flow direction can not be
unambiguously determined. You can try to place a buffer around the rivers
and fill the buffer with pseudo-elevation values larger than the largest
cost value. For example, create a buffer using 300 meter (3 cells) as
distance, set a pseudo elevation value for the buffer zone, patch the
thinned river raster with the pseudo elevation, run r.watershed with
threshold=3. Works for me.
